JEWISH MUSEUM AND TOLERANCE CENTRE
This is a special project created together with the amazing Jewish Museum and Tolerance Centre in Moscow. This is a very special museum located in an iconic Moscow constructivist landmark, the Bakhmetyevski Garage. At the heart of the museum is the History of the Jewish people; their culture, wanderings and persecutions. Around that there are many non-permanent exhibitions, events, concerts, cinema, three libraries, a delicious restaurant and the unique Tolerance centre which aims to teach people about tolerance in all aspects of life. The Jewish Museum and Tolerance Centre is more than just a museum - it is a complete destination!

THE SEVEN SISTERS
Просмотров 23 тыс.2 года назад
Legendary, mysterious and packed with stories, the Seven Sisters dominate the Moscow Skyline. Built between 1948 and 1957, they are a legacy to Stalin's quest to bring Moscow into the 20th century by building eight skyscrapers, or 'Vysotki'.     🎯 Key Takeaways for quick navigation: 00:21 Mike *Gibson shares his love for Moscow, emphasizing the city's rich literary culture and the importance of libraries.* 00:56 The *Turgenev Library, one of Moscow's first free libraries, opened in 1885, remains a vital cultural spot.* 01:26 The *Russian State Library, also known as Leninka, is the largest in Russia and the second largest in the world, founded in 1862.* 01:53 The *library serves tens of thousands of readers annually, offering a unique atmosphere and extensive resources.* 02:22 Highlights *the library's famous marble staircase and its major reconstruction, alongside boasting 48 million books and over a million visitors annually.* 02:54 Describes *the library's pneumatic mail system for transporting books and messages at a speed of 12 m/s.* 03:25 The *Lenin Library reading room, known for its high ceilings and authentic furnishings, features 464 desks.* 04:11 Mentions *the filming of 'Moscow Does Not Believe In Tears' in the library and the storage of 30 million books including Count Rumyantsev's collection.* 04:54 Details *on the delivery of books by robots and the protection of books from sunlight using special glass bricks.* 05:30 Introduces *the All-Russian State Library of Foreign Literature, highlighting its founder Margarita Rudomino and the library's extensive collection.* 06:02 Celebrates *the 100-year anniversary of the Library of Foreign Literature, founded by Margarita Rudomino.* 06:29 An *exhibition on Margarita Rudomino's life, featuring an interview format with journalist Vladimir Pozner.* 06:57 Displays *a chair from Rudomino's study, emphasizing the library's modern design and interactive features.* 07:24 Notes *the library's collection of over 4.5 million documents in 153 languages, including a signed book by Ray Bradbury.* 07:51 A *visitor's positive experience and intention to return for the extensive collection of foreign literature.* 08:26 The *largest reading room in the "Inostranka" library allows open access to books, highlighting reader preferences.* 08:55 Describes *the rare books reading room and the unique publication of Leonardo da Vinci's Anatomical Code.* 09:28 Demonstrates *a working copy of the world's first printing press, invented by John Gutenberg in the 15th century.* 09:56 A *hands-on demonstration of printing using Gutenberg's press method.* 10:24 Showcases *an exhibition of supraexlibros and the variety of languages found in the library.* 11:00 Highlights *cultural festivals, lectures, and new technology introductions for language learning at the library.* 11:28 Alexandra *Vladimirovna has worked in the library for over 50 years, showcasing a significant book on the Art of Pompeii.* 11:54 The *book lift system, operational since 1966, efficiently delivers books from storage to readers.* 12:29 Concludes *the program with an invitation to subscribe to the channel and a humorous moment of confusion.* Made with HARPA AI
